Overview of FXCM
FXCM is an online platform that offers a wide range of trading products and services to traders in the EU, UK and worldwide. It has been serving its clients for over 20 years and has won several awards for its trading solutions and customer support. FXCM allows traders to access various markets with zero commissions and tight/lower spreads, which can reduce their trading costs. Traders can choose from over 40 forex pairs, 15 stock indices, 10 commodities, 5 cryptocurrencies and hundreds of single shares. FXCM also provides traders with advanced tools and features such as TradingView integration, VPS hosting, Real Volume, Market Depth and Trader Sentiment , which can enhance their trading experience and performance. TradingView integration allows traders to trade directly from their TradingView charts, VPS hosting ensures fast and reliable execution, Real Volume shows the actual traded volume in the market, Market Depth displays the liquidity and order book, and Trader Sentiment shows the percentage of traders who are long or short on a given instrument. FXCM is a trusted broker that offers a free demo account, trading tournaments, PayPal deposits and educational resources to help traders of all experience levels. A free demo account lets traders practice trading with virtual money, trading tournaments let them compete for cash prizes, PayPal deposits let them fund their account without limit, and educational resources let them learn new skills and strategies.

IG
IG stands as a robust alternative to FXCM, offering a wide range of financial instruments, including forex trading, stocks, CFDs, options, futures, and cryptocurrencies. With its extensive market coverage in over 200 countries, IG has established itself as a leading online broker. Boasting a rich history dating back to 1974, IG is publicly traded on the London Stock Exchange, ensuring transparency and accountability. Regulated by authorities such as the FCA, ASIC, CFTC, and NFA, IG provides traders with a secure trading environment. With access to over 19,500 tradeable instruments across various asset classes, traders can diversify their portfolios effectively. IG’s diverse range of trading platforms, including its proprietary web-based platform, MetaTrader 4, ProRealTime, L2 Dealer, and TradingView, cater to the needs of different traders. Additionally, IG supports social and copy trading through platforms like ZuluTrade, Myfxbook, and Signal Centre. With competitive pricing, low spreads, and comprehensive educational resources, IG offers a compelling alternative to traders seeking a versatile trading platform.
Forex.com
As a globally recognized forex and CFD broker, Forex.com presents a strong alternative to FXCM. It caters to traders of all levels and backgrounds, providing them access to a diverse range of over 4,500 tradeable instruments. These include over 80 forex pairs, 220+ shares, 25+ indices, 10+ commodities, and 5 cryptocurrencies. Forex.com, part of StoneX Group Inc. and publicly traded on NASDAQ, offers a high level of trust and credibility. Regulated by top-tier authorities such as the FCA, CFTC, NFA, and IIROC, Forex.com ensures a secure trading environment. The platform supports multiple trading platforms, including its proprietary web-based platform, MetaTrader 4, and MetaTrader 5. Traders can benefit from advanced charting tools, indicators, trading signals, and market analysis available on Forex.com’s platforms. With a dedicated research team providing daily insights, technical reports, and webinars, Forex.com equips traders with valuable market knowledge. The extensive education section covers topics ranging from the basics of forex and CFD trading to advanced concepts like trading psychology and risk management. Competitive pricing and low spreads, especially for active traders through the Active Trader program, make Forex.com an attractive alternative.
Pepperstone
For traders seeking an Australian-based alternative to FXCM, Pepperstone stands out as a reputable forex and CFD broker. With its regulation by ASIC, FCA, CySEC, DFSA, and SCB, Pepperstone ensures a secure and transparent trading environment. Traders gain access to over 2,300 tradeable instruments, including over 60 forex pairs, 14 indices, 64 shares, 16 commodities, and 6 cryptocurrencies. Pepperstone offers a variety of trading platforms such as MetaTrader 4, MetaTrader 5, cTrader, and TradingView, catering to different trading preferences. Integrated with tools and features like Autochartist, Smart Trader Tools, cTrader Automate, and social trading platforms such as ZuluTrade and Myfxbook, Pepperstone empowers traders with advanced trading capabilities. The platform provides quality research and market analysis from both its in-house team and third-party providers like FXStreet and Trading Central. Pepperstone’s comprehensive education section covers forex basics, technical analysis, fundamental analysis, and trading strategies. With competitive pricing, low spreads, and specialized account types like Razor accounts for active traders, Pepperstone offers an attractive alternative to those seeking a feature-rich trading experience.
IC Markets
As an established Australian-based forex and CFD broker, IC Markets serves as a credible alternative to FXCM. Regulated by ASIC, CySEC, and FSA, IC Markets ensures a secure trading environment for its clients. Traders gain access to over 230 tradeable instruments, including over 60 forex pairs, 19 indices, 120+ shares, 19 commodities, and 10 cryptocurrencies. IC Markets offers a range of trading platforms, including MetaTrader 4, MetaTrader 5, cTrader, and TradingView, providing traders with a variety of options to suit their preferences. Enhanced with tools and features like MQL5 signals, cTrader Copy, Autochartist, and social trading platforms such as ZuluTrade and Myfxbook, IC Markets empowers traders with advanced trading capabilities. The platform provides quality research and market analysis from its in-house team and third-party providers like Trading Central and Chasing Returns. IC Markets’ comprehensive education section covers forex basics, technical analysis, fundamental analysis, and trading strategies. Competitive pricing, low spreads, and specialized account types like True ECN accounts for active traders make IC Markets an appealing alternative.
eToro
Recognized globally as a leading online broker, eToro offers a unique social trading and copy trading experience, making it an intriguing alternative to FXCM. Regulated by FCA, CySEC, ASIC, and FinCEN, eToro ensures a secure trading environment. Traders gain access to over 3,400 tradeable instruments, including over 50 forex pairs, 2,000+ stocks, 13 indices, 15 commodities, and 16 cryptocurrencies. eToro’s trading platform facilitates interaction and collaboration among traders, enabling the sharing of ideas and the ability to copy trades of successful traders. The platform integrates tools and features like CopyTrader, CopyPortfolios, Popular Investor Program, and social trading platforms such as ZuluTrade and Myfxbook. eToro provides traders with quality research and market analysis from its in-house team and third-party providers like TipRanks and Trading Central. The comprehensive education section covers forex basics, technical analysis, fundamental analysis, and trading strategies. Competitive pricing, low spreads, and the unique benefit of zero-commission trading on selected cryptocurrencies make eToro a compelling alternative for traders seeking a socially integrated trading platform.
